Yami Gautam, who is known for voicing her opinion, shared her views on the heated debate over the 8-hour shift demand made by Deepika Padukone. The actress stated that the idea of a time limit is subjective and relies on collaboration between the actor and the makers. Adding to her statement, Haq director Suparn Verma stated that many actors are working for 8 hours and 5 days, but it never becomes an issue, while it became a debate when an actress demanded it. He added that it should not be a problem if it suits the production. The filmmaker considers the 8-hour demand as nothing wrong if the actor and production are okay with it.

In an interview with Times Now News, Yami Gautam said, “To begin with, once a mother, always a mother. Regardless of whether you are employed or a stay-at-home parent, every mother is unique and does everything possible for her child. No one holds more importance to a mother than her child. Regarding my profession, the manner in which I select my scripts is entirely separate from my personal life.”

“While we may desire a time limit like in other professions, our industry operates differently. There are various factors such as locations, permissions, and the involvement of other actors and technicians. Therefore, the idea of a time limit is quite subjective and relies on the collaboration and understanding between an actor, a producer, and a director,” she added

Suparn Verma, who was also a part of the conversation, said, “This has been a longstanding issue. Some actors work only eight hours a day, five days a week, and avoid night shoots. This arrangement is agreed upon in advance by the director, producer, and actor. So why has it become a problem when a female actor raises this concern?"

He added, “Ultimately, we are all human beings creating art and expressing emotions under challenging conditions. Therefore, I see no issue in discussing time constraints if they align with the production’s needs. If it works, they proceed; if not, they don’t."

A few months ago, Deepika Padukone was ousted from Sandeep Reddy Vanga's Spirit due to her alleged demand for an 8-hour shift and a high entourage. After this, she had a fallout with the Kalki 2 makers. Ever since the announcements were made, several people from the industry came in support of the actress, while some felt that the makers are right from their position.
